New gaming gear: Razer's Lycosa keyboard and Piranha headset

Razer just announced two new gaming products at the World Cyber Games 2007 grand final in Seattle. The gaming peripheral maker revealed the Lycosa, a new gaming keyboard, and the Piranha, a new gaming headset. Once again, Razer keeps its themes of naming its mice after snakes, its keyboards after spiders, and its audio equipment after fish.

Sennheiser's first Bluetooth headset

Looks like Sennheiser Communications is pretty late to the game. The VMX 100 is the company's first Bluetooth headset that features VoiceMax dual microphone technology, which is able to distinguish human voice from background noise. And we thought we'd moved on to bone conduction already?

Plantronics announces the Voyager 855

Plantronics has just announced its latest Bluetooth headset, the Voyager 855. Similar to the Jabra BT8010 from this year's CES, the Voyager 855 is a mono-to-stereo convertible Bluetooth headset that can "transform" from one to the other with a detachable stereo cable. Like other Plantronics headsets, it will also feature its AudioIQ DSP noise reduction technology, and since this is a stereo headset, the Voyager 855 supports A2DP and AVRCP formats for music, as well.
